Know More about Amazing and mystic Cross Tattoos
Are you fascinated by cross tattoos? If yes, then learn more about these appealing tattoos. Exploring cross tattoos can be amazing experience because these designs have interesting meanings and significance.


Amongst all the tattoo designs, including star tattoos, tribal tattoos, flower tattoos etc, cross tattoos are the designs that along with appealing imagery have powerful and deeper meaning. Though several meanings can be associated with cross tattoos, the most perceptible are their religious and spiritual significance.

Representing hope, faith and love, the cross tattoos are often preferred by those who want to show their religious beliefs or affiliations and the oneness with god through this art form. Several cross designs are available in combinations with other designs like flower, dagger, heart and many more. Today cross tattoos are being sported by scores of people not just to express their religious sentiments but also to flaunt the striking art design inked on their skin.

There are numerous cross tattoos that are highly popular amongst the tattoo aficionados. Some of the most preferred cross tattoos are:


Celtic Cross tattoo: These tattoo designs are often liked by most of the people because of their striking style and the powerful message that they convey to the on-lookers. Their origin is associated with two religions that include pagan and Christianity. Often considered as symbol of death and re-birth of the lord Jesus Christ, the cross also signifies the four major elements of the earth. A symbol of love and faith, cross tattoos are also believed to be a guide of life for many.


Tribal Cross Tattoo: It is a perfect combination of the tribal art with the elements of the cross tattoo. Often finished with bold gold and black lines, these tribal cross tattoo designs are flaunted by large number of tattoo enthusiasts, irrespective of their religious beliefs. Usually larger in size, these cross tattoos are dark and bold and stand out amongst most of the tattoo designs.

Calvary Cross Tattoo: This tattoo design depicts a cross that is mounted on three steps which represents the hill of Calvary. It is often associated with symbol of love, faith and hope.


Memorial Cross Tattoo: Its one of the cross tattoos that is becoming highly popular amongst those who have lost their loved ones and wish to have a permanent memorial of them. A perfect form of expression, these cross tattoos are in the shape of gravestone, with some really poignant words added to it.


Gothic Cross Tattoo: Though not directly associated with a specific religious belief, the Gothic cross tattoos make use of religious imageries, especially catholic symbols. German in style, these cross tattoos have an iron texture and are combined with imageries like daggers and barbed wires.


There are several other cross tattoo designs that are flaunted by tattoo enthusiasts. A versatile design, cross tattoo reflects not only religious preferences of the wearer, but also conveys spirituality of non-religious people.



As cross tattoos are associated with spiritual and religious beliefs of the people, there are some restrictions pertaining to its right placement. Often these cross tattoos are preferably inked on wrist, ankle and shoulder. However, these designs can also be inked on backs and chests.

The choice of placement of cross tattoos also depends largely on an individual’s preference. How one wants to portray the holy symbol will determine the placement of the cross tattoo.

Top 2009 Tattoos Designs
Many people are happy with your body art. Tattoo is art to adorn the body and tattoos have many designs, each year there are always new. Below is a list of some of the most popular Tattoo Designs for 2009 and its meaning.

1. Tribal Tattoo Design - Hard to knock this design from the top of the hill. This design is a native of America's most requested designs between Men and Women.

2. Nautical Star Tattoo Design - Coming in at number 2 is all powerful Nautical Star Tattoo. The symbolism of these tattoos come from the sailors when the sky and the sky navigation charts for the first time. Nautical star tattoos, usually two, there are places in their chest area. They were there to help guide them in their journey back home, so they will not get lost at sea.

3. Butterfly Tattoo Design - Dominating the number 3 is the all-time favorite is tat. Butterfly tattoo is a symbol of change and beauty. For most people it means a new beginning in their lives.

4. Cross Tattoo Design - Number 4's Cross Tattoo. The main meaning for this design is a religious, but some darker meaning was recorded. Examples include a particular hatred groups using the cross on their foreheads and a badge of honor in the brutal hits being implemented.

5. Rose Tattoo Design - Rose Tattoo take the 5th and final position in this article. Rose tattoo is the main woman is a beautiful tattoo. Red roses is meant to represent life and represent the spirit of blue roses.
